Business Closure and Finishing Strategies Once the decision to close a business has been made, it is essential to develop comprehensive finishing strategies to manage the process effectively. This may involve steps such as communicating with employees about transition plans, settling financial obligations with creditors, liquidating assets, and formalizing legal arrangements. Data analytics can help businesses prioritize tasks, allocate resources efficiently, and monitor progress throughout the closure process.
